Scopely's Stumble Guys has unveiled a new Ranked Mode and Abilities, two new features to enhance competitiveness within the community, as part of their latest update to the eternally popular battle royale game.

Both features will also give players new opportunities to demonstrate their skills and improve progression in the game.

Ranked Mode comes with Seasonal Challenges, featuring themed seasons like Blockdash and skill-based ranks from Wood to Champion. 

Abilities mode lets players unlock and upgrade emotes through gameplay, adding fun and customisation to the experience.

Game modes and characters galore 

Stumble Guys recently partnered with the wacky world of Looney Tunes to bring characters like Bugs Bunny and Daffy Duck to the game alongside a new Payload Delivery mode with Wile E. Coyote.

Furthermore, the multiplayer party knockout game has partnered with Mattel's Masters of the Universe to introduce iconic characters such as He-Man and Skeletor shortly after launching a Barbie Dream Dash course in a crossover event.

In the latest collaboration with SpongeBob SquarePants, Stumble Guys is bringing a new SpongeBob Dash map the new map for players to explore the eerie Flying Dutchman's ghost ship and unlock character like King Patrick, Fancy SpongeBob, and Kah-Rah-Tay Sandy in the latest update.
